The Italian ‘Itamilradar’ website revealed on Saturday that the Italian Navy has raised its readiness to protect the oil installations that bring gas to Italy, after the attacks on the Nord Stream pipelines in the Black Sea.

The website stated that three gas pipelines are under watch by the Italian Navy, namely the “TransMed” natural gas pipeline from Algeria through Tunisia to the island of Sicily and then to Italy mainland, and the second Greenstream pipeline, which secures connection with Libya while the third that secures the flow of gas to Europe Eastern and passes on the coasts of Italy and Albania.

According to press sources, the Italian Navy is moving in several directions to protect this gas infrastructure by using minesweepers to protect the seabed where pipelines pass, in addition to deploying frigates and aircrafts at the Sigonella base on the island of Sicily.
